Synopsis As Introduced
Amends the Unified Code of Corrections. Provides that if it is determined that a person who is charged with committing an offense while confined by the Department of Corrections is indigent and eligible for representation by the public defender, the expense of the defense shall be paid by the Department (rather than in all cases of prisoner crime committed while the prisoner is confined by the Department the expense of prosecution shall be paid by the Department).
